你如何檢查一個文件在 Unix 中是否存在?

你如何檢查文件是否存在於 Unix 中?

在 macOS、Linux、FreeBSD 和類 Unix 操作系統下,您可以很容易地找出 Bash shell 中是否存在常規文件。 您可以使用 [ expression ] 、 [[ expression ]] 、 test expression 或 if [ expression ]; 然後 …。 bash shell 中的 fi 以及 ! 操作員。

如何在 Linux 中檢查文件是否存在?

檢查文件是否存在

您也可以使用不帶 if 語句的測試命令。 && 運算符之後的命令只有在測試命令的退出狀態為真時才會執行,test -f /etc/resolv. conf && echo “$FILE 存在。”

你如何檢查文件是否存在?

使用 os 檢查文件是否存在。 路徑模塊

  1. 小路。 exists(path) – 如果路徑是文件、目錄或有效的符號鏈接,則返回 true。
  2. 小路。 isfile(path) – 如果路徑是常規文件或文件的符號鏈接,則返回 true。
  3. 小路。 isdir(path) – 如果路徑是目錄或指向目錄的符號鏈接,則返回 true。

2 日。 2019 年

你如何檢查文件在shell腳本中是否存在?

語法如下:

  1. 測試 -e 文件名 [ -e 文件名] 測試 -f 文件名 [ -f 文件名]
  2. [ -f /etc/hosts ] && 回顯“找到” || 迴聲“未找到”
  3. #!/bin/bash file="/etc/hosts" if [ -f "$file" ] then echo "$file found." 否則回顯“找不到$文件”。 菲。

20 日。 2012 年

如何檢查文件是否存在於 C++ 中?

使用 std::filesystem::exists 檢查目錄中是否存在文件。 exists 方法將路徑作為參數,如果它對應於現有文件或目錄,則返回布爾值 true。

哪個命令用於更改權限?

chmod 命令使您能夠更改文件的權限。 您必須是超級用戶或文件或目錄的所有者才能更改其權限。

如何運行 shell 腳本?

編寫和執行腳本的步驟

  1. 打開終端。 轉到要在其中創建腳本的目錄。
  2. 使用創建文件。 sh擴展名。
  3. 使用編輯器將腳本寫入文件中。
  4. 使用命令 chmod +x 使腳本可執行.
  5. 使用 ./ 運行腳本.

在 Linux 中找不到命令嗎?

當您收到錯誤“找不到命令”時,這意味著 Linux 或 UNIX 在它知道要查找的任何地方搜索命令,但找不到該名稱的程序 請確保命令是您的路徑。 通常,所有用戶命令都在 /bin 和 /usr/bin 或 /usr/local/bin 目錄中。

我在哪裡可以找到 Linux 中的 .bash_profile?

個人資料或 . bash_profile 是。 這些文件的默認版本存在於 /etc/skel 目錄中。 在 Ubuntu 系統上創建用戶帳戶時,該目錄中的文件會復製到 Ubuntu 主目錄中——包括您在安裝 Ubuntu 時創建的用戶帳戶。

Python 中存在嗎?

Python中的exists()方法用於檢查指定路徑是否存在。 這個方法也可以用來檢查給定的路徑是否指向一個打開的文件描述符。 ... 返回類型:此方法返回類 bool 的布爾值。 如果路徑存在,則此方法返回 True,否則返回 False。

你如何檢查 Python 中是否存在某些東西?

1答案

  1. 如果要檢查局部變量是否存在,請使用: if 'yourVar' in locals(): # yourVar exists。
  2. 如果要檢查全局變量是否存在,請使用:if 'yourVar' in globals(): # yourVar 存在。
  3. 如果要檢查對像是否具有屬性:

10 июл。 2019 年——

你如何檢查文件是否在 Python 中不存在?

Python操作系統。 小路。 isdir() 方法檢查目錄是否存在。 如果指定文件路徑或不存在的目錄,則返回 False。

如果在shell腳本中是什麼?

Shell 腳本中的條件

if-else 語句允許您在代碼中執行迭代條件語句。 當我們希望評估一個條件時,我們在 shell 腳本中使用 if-else,然後決定使用結果在兩組或多組語句之間執行一組。

哪個命令將刪除文件舊文本中的所有空行?

您好,這是刪除文本文件中空行的示例。 使用 sed 命令刪除空行。 使用 awk 命令刪除空行。 使用 grep 命令刪除空行。

哪個選項與 RM 命令一起用於交互式刪除?

說明:與 cp 命令一樣,-i 選項也與 rm 命令一起用於交互式刪除。 在刪除文件之前,提示會要求用戶進行確認。

喜歡這篇文章嗎? 請分享給您的朋友:
今日操作系統